Hariom And Anr vs State Of U P Through Secretary Home At Lucknow

High Court Of Judicature at Allahabad|20 December, 2021
|

JUDGMENT / ORDER

Court No. - 64
Case :- CRIMINAL MISC. BAIL APPLICATION No. - 53502 of 2021 Applicant :- Hariom And Anr.
Opposite Party :- State Of U.P. Through Secretary Home At Lucknow Counsel for Applicant :- Mukesh Chandra Gupta,Shubham Prakash Gupta Counsel for Opposite Party :- G.A.
Hon'ble Saumitra Dayal Singh,J.
1. Heard Sri Mukesh Chandra Gupta, learned counsel for the applicants and Sri Ankit Srivastava, learned AGA for the State as also perused the material placed on record.
2. The instant bail application has been filed on behalf of the applicants -Hariom and Bantu alias Bhartendu, with a prayer to release them on bail in Case Crime No. -206 of 2021, under Sections -272, 273, 304, 420, 467, 468, 471, 34, 120B I.P.C. and 60A, 60(1), 60(2) Excise Act, Police Station -Dauki, District -Agra, during pendency of trial.
3. Having heard learned counsel for the parties, at present:
(i) against FIR lodged on 25.08.2021, the applicants are in confinement since 14.09.2021;
(ii) the applicants claim to have cooperated in the investigation. In any case they are not shown to have unduly evaded arrest;
(iii) the applicants have no criminal history;
(iv) though chargesheet has already been submitted, there is no hope of early conclusion of the trial;
(v) on prima facie basis, only for purpose of grant of bail, it has been submitted by learned counsel for the applicants that the specific allegation has been made in the FIR against named accused persons. The applicants are not named in the FIR. Neither they had sold nor dealt with offending commodity nor they were involved in the occurrence. Purely on the confessional statement of the co-accused, the applicants have been falsely implicated for other reasons.
(vi) in any case, no reasonable apprehension has been brought to the fore by the State that the applicants, if enlarged on bail would either tamper with the evidence or delay the trial.
4. In view of the above, without expressing any opinion on the final merits of the case, let the applicants involved in the aforesaid crime be released on bail, on their furnishing a personal bond and two sureties each in the like amount, to the satisfaction of the court concerned, with the following conditions:-
(i) The applicants shall not tamper with the prosecution evidence by intimidating/pressuring the witness, during the investigation or trial.
(ii) The applicants shall cooperate in the trial sincerely without seeking any adjournment.
(iii) The applicants shall not indulge in any criminal activity or commission of any crime after being released on bail.
5. In case, of breach of any of the above conditions, the bail being granted shall be cancelled.
6. Identity, status and residence proof of the applicants and sureties be verified by the court concerned before the bonds are accepted.
